Blondel (Jacques Francois) De la Distribution des Maisons de Plaisance, et de la Décoration des Edifices en General, 2 vol., first edition, first issue, vol.2 only with half-title, engraved frontispiece, titles in red and black with engraved vignette, engraved head- & tail-pieces by Cochin and pictorial initials, 155 engraved plates and plans, mostly by the author, some folding and/or double-page, errata leaf in vol.2 following preliminaries, some browning and offsetting, middle part of vol.2 lightly water-stained at upper edge, contemporary mottled calf, spines gilt in compartments with morocco labels, rubbed, a little worn at corners and spine ends, joints split, preserved in modern cloth drop-back box with morocco labels, [Berlin Kat. 2400; Cohen-de Ricci 156; Fowler 49], 4to, Paris, Charles-Antoine Jombert, 1737-38.***The first book by Blondel who greatly influenced architecture in France, and indeed Europe in general, during the period that experienced the flourishing of the Rococo and the beginnings of Neo-Classicism. The work concerns the country house, its decoration and gardens. With the imprint for the first issue as described by Fowler, and the dedication and errata leaf, but reworked frontispiece as in the second issue.. ImagesClick on thumbnails to see larger images:
